Entering the global bicycle trade can be daunting for new exporters. This guide serves as a roadmap, outlining essential steps and considerations for success in the international cycling market.
Before venturing into exports, it’s crucial to understand the demand for bicycles in different regions. Conducting market research will help you identify potential customers and tailor your products to meet their needs.
Building a recognizable brand is vital in the B2B cycling market. Ensure your branding communicates quality and reliability, as these factors are paramount for buyers.
Your choice of supplier can make or break your business. Look for manufacturers with a proven track record and quality certifications to ensure your products meet international standards.
Familiarize yourself with the regulatory requirements for exporting bicycles to your target markets. Compliance with safety standards and customs regulations is essential for smooth operations.
An efficient logistics strategy is key to successful exports. Consider factors such as shipping methods, delivery times, and costs to optimize your supply chain.
Utilize digital marketing strategies to reach potential B2B clients. Social media platforms, SEO, and online marketplaces can significantly enhance your visibility in the global market.
Strong relationships with clients can lead to repeat business. Focus on providing exceptional customer service and communication to foster trust and loyalty.
Navigating the global bicycle trade requires knowledge, strategy, and a commitment to quality. By following this guide, new exporters can position themselves for success in the growing cycling market.
